Jackson Hole Kicks Off After Upside PCE Surprise

Norway's Q2 GDP expected at 0.3%, Eurozone ECB minutes may hint at September rate hike, US Fed's Jackson Hole conference to discuss monetary policy. China's industrial profits rose 17.6% y/y in Jan-Jul 2026. US PCE inflation slightly above expectations at 3.7% y/y. Nvidia reported strong earnings and raised guidance, boosting tech stocks.

Second straight rate hike for Asia's number-three economy as Nvidia-led AI expansion continues

The Bank of Korea raised interest rates by 25 basis points to 3% for the second consecutive month, citing elevated inflation. It also upgraded GDP growth forecasts to 3.3% for 2026 and 2.9% for 2027, driven by strong chip exports. Nvidia's strong earnings boosted expectations for Korean semiconductor firms SK Hynix and Samsung Electronics, which saw stock gains. The Kospi index rose 1.53% following the news.

Nasdaq futures take lead after Nvidia forecast refuels AI trade

Nvidia shares rose 7.4% premarket after forecasting a 70% revenue jump next fiscal year, driven by strong AI demand. This boosted global tech stocks, with U.S. chipmakers and data storage firms also gaining. Salesforce and CrowdStrike raised forecasts, calming software industry concerns. Nasdaq futures outperformed peers, up 1.03%, while other indexes saw mixed movements.

Nvidia's quarter was bigger than TSMC’s entire year

Nvidia reported $96.2B in Q2 revenue, up 106% YoY, with Data Centre revenue at $89B. This surpasses TSMC's 2024 annual revenue. Nvidia guided Q3 revenue at $108B, exceeding estimates, and forecast 70% growth through 2028. The company cites supply constraints as a growth limiter. According to deVere Group CEO Nigel Green, the growth and forecast are exceptional and may reshape the AI supply chain.

Premarket: World stocks steady as Nvidia outlook lifts tech shares

Stocks steadied Thursday after Nvidia's strong sales forecast boosted tech shares. European tech stocks rose 1.3%, while global markets showed mixed movements. Nvidia's Frankfurt-listed shares gained 6%, lifting Wall Street futures. Asian markets were mostly higher, with South Korea's KOSPI up 1.5% after a rate hike. Nasdaq and S&P 500 futures also rose. Inflation data and Fed policy expectations influenced trading.
